Jenny Slate as Missy

In Big Mouth Season 4, Jenny Slate voiced the role of Missy. Slate played the character for three seasons, including most of Season 4. She stepped down from the role in June 2020 and was replaced by Ayo Edebiri, who appeared on the show in Episode 9. She continued in the role for the upcoming season, which is due to air in late 2019.

The series’ producers originally planned to save the voice change for Season 5 to address the racial protests that took place in 2020. Instead, they rerecorded the penultimate episode in which Slate appeared as Missy. The new season arc focuses on Missy’s exploration of her racial identity and her relationship with her Black cousins in Atlanta.
